Heating a garage can be expensive, especially in colder climates. However, there are several inexpensive ways to heat a garage. Insulation is the first step to reducing heat loss. A well-insulated garage will require less energy to heat. Second, a radiant heater can be used to provide spot heating. Radiant heaters emit infrared heat, which warms objects directly without heating the air. Third, a wood stove can be used to heat a garage. Wood stoves are relatively inexpensive to operate and can provide a lot of heat. Finally, a heat pump can be used to heat and cool a garage. Heat pumps are more expensive than other options, but they are energy-efficient and can provide both heating and cooling.

Space Heaters: Versatile and Portable Warmth
When the winter chill sets in, space heaters offer a quick and convenient way to bring warmth into your home. These portable heating units come in various types, each with its unique advantages and applications.
Types of Space Heaters
Fan-Forced Heaters: These heaters use a fan to circulate heated air throughout a room. They are efficient and quickly warm up small areas, but they can be noisy and stir up dust.
Convection Heaters: Convection heaters work by heating the air near their base, which then rises and circulates throughout the room. They are quiet and energy-efficient, but they may take longer to warm up a space than other types of heaters.
Infrared Heaters: Infrared heaters emit radiant heat that directly warms objects and people, rather than the air around them. This makes them efficient for spot heating specific areas, such as a desk or couch.
Safety Considerations
Fire Hazards: Space heaters can pose a fire hazard if not used properly. Keep them away from flammable materials, and never leave them unattended or in areas where they could tip over.
Ventilation: It’s crucial to ensure adequate ventilation when using space heaters, as they consume oxygen and can produce carbon monoxide. Open a window or door slightly and install a carbon monoxide detector.
Energy Efficiency
To minimize operating costs, choose space heaters with energy-efficient features such as:
- Programmable timers or thermostats
- Adjustable heat settings
- ECO mode to save energy

Portable Propane Heaters: Convenience with Precautions
When the winter chill sets in, portable propane heaters offer a convenient and effective way to warm up your space. They are especially useful for outdoor activities, such as camping, tailgating, or working in unheated garages or workshops. However, it’s crucial to use these heaters with caution to ensure safety.
Advantages and Disadvantages of Portable Propane Heaters
-
Advantages:
- Portable and easy to move around
- Provide instant heat
- Relatively inexpensive to operate
-
Disadvantages:
- Can be dangerous if not used properly
- Require proper ventilation to prevent carbon monoxide buildup
- Fuel can be expensive
Safety Precautions for Propane Heater Use
-
Proper Fueling:
- Use only high-quality propane fuel.
- Never refill a propane tank while it is in use or near an open flame.
- Tighten the connection between the propane tank and the heater securely.
-
Ventilation:
- Carbon monoxide is a colorless, odorless gas that can be fatal. Always use portable propane heaters in a well-ventilated area.
- Do not use propane heaters indoors or in enclosed spaces.
-
Carbon Monoxide Detection:
- Install a carbon monoxide detector in the same room where the propane heater is being used.
- If the carbon monoxide detector alarm sounds, evacuate the area immediately and seek fresh air.
Choosing the Right Propane Heater
- Consider the size of the area you need to heat.
- Look for heaters with safety features, such as tip-over protection and an oxygen depletion sensor.
- Choose a heater that is approved by a recognized safety organization, such as the Underwriters Laboratories (UL).
Using Portable Propane Heaters Safely
-
Placement:
- Place the heater on a stable, level surface away from flammable materials.
- Do not use the heater near children or pets.
-
Operation:
- Follow the manufacturer’s instructions carefully.
- Never leave a propane heater unattended.
- Turn off the heater and let it cool before refueling.
-
Maintenance:
- Regularly clean the heater’s burner and inspect the hose for leaks.
- Store the heater in a dry, well-ventilated area when not in use.

Kerosene Heaters: Traditional Warmth with Cautions
Amidst the chilly winter months, the comforting glow and warmth of kerosene heaters have been a reliable source of heat in homes for centuries. These traditional heating appliances offer a nostalgic charm, but users must be aware of the associated safety regulations and precautions to ensure a safe and comfortable heating experience.
Operating Principles
Kerosene heaters utilize a wick to draw fuel from a reservoir and ignite it. The combustion process releases heat, which is then distributed into the surrounding environment. These heaters require proper ventilation to prevent the accumulation of toxic fumes, such as carbon monoxide.
Advantages and Drawbacks
Fuel Efficiency: Kerosene is a relatively efficient fuel source, providing significant heating power while consuming less fuel than other heating methods.
Portability: Kerosene heaters are portable, making them convenient for use in various rooms or outdoor spaces.
Potential Hazards: Carbon monoxide poisoning is the primary safety concern associated with kerosene heaters. Insufficient ventilation or improper maintenance can lead to the buildup of this colorless, odorless gas, which can be fatal. Additionally, improper handling of kerosene fuel can result in fires.
Maintenance, Storage, and Disposal
To ensure safe and efficient operation, regular maintenance is crucial. Replace the wick and clean the heater regularly. Store kerosene in approved containers in a well-ventilated area, away from heat sources. When disposing of a kerosene heater, follow local regulations and never burn it in a fireplace or stove.

Heat Pumps: Embracing Energy Efficiency and Savings
When winter’s icy grip chills your home, it’s time to explore heating options that offer warmth without breaking the bank. Heat pumps emerge as a compelling choice, marrying energy efficiency with cost-effectiveness.
How Heat Pumps Work: A Tale of Temperature Transfer
Heat pumps operate on a simple yet ingenious principle: they transfer heat from one place to another, not unlike a refrigerator does. During the cooling season, they extract heat from your home and send it outside. In the heating season, the process reverses. They pull heat from the chilly outdoor air and bring it indoors, warming your home while using minimal energy.
The Energy-Saving Advantage: Let Efficiency Reign
Heat pumps are remarkably energy-efficient because they don’t generate heat like traditional furnaces or electric heaters. Instead, they harness existing heat from the air or ground, making them up to three times more energy-efficient than other heating systems. This translates to significant savings on your energy bills, particularly during chilly months.
Installation and Maintenance: A Professional’s Touch
Installing a heat pump requires professional expertise. The process involves connecting the outdoor and indoor units, running refrigerant lines, and ensuring proper electrical connections. Once installed, regular maintenance is crucial to optimize efficiency and extend its lifespan. Hire a qualified technician to perform annual inspections and cleanings, ensuring your heat pump continues to deliver optimal performance.
Troubleshooting Tips: When Warmth Goes Awry
If your heat pump encounters any hiccups, try these simple troubleshooting tips:
- Check the thermostat: Ensure it’s set to the desired temperature and in the correct mode.
- Inspect the outdoor unit: Remove any debris or obstructions around it that may restrict airflow.
- Clean the indoor unit: Vacuum or wipe down the air filter and coils to remove dust and dirt.
If the problem persists, contact a qualified technician to diagnose and resolve the issue promptly.
The Power of Choice: Tailoring Heat Pumps to Your Needs
Heat pumps come in various types, each with its advantages and applications:
- Air-source heat pumps: These are the most common type, transferring heat between your home and the outdoor air.
- Ground-source (geothermal) heat pumps: They harness heat from the ground, offering exceptional energy efficiency but higher installation costs.
- Water-source heat pumps: These use water from a well or pond to transfer heat, making them ideal for areas with ample water resources.
Choosing the right heat pump for your home and climate requires careful consideration. Consult with a professional to determine the optimal type and capacity for your specific needs.
